Khamosh Adalat Jaari Hai is the celebrated Hindi translation of Vijay Tendulkar’s landmark Marathi play Shantata! Court Chalu Aahe (original English title: Silence! The Court is in Session ). Written in 1967, this powerful socio-legal drama exposes the hypocrisy, misogyny, and cruelty lurking beneath the surface of middle-class Indian society.

A local eccentric man, Samant , is recruited to play the role of the judge. The lead actress, Leela Benare , is assigned the role of the accused. Initially, the rehearsal is lighthearted. However, as the mock trial proceeds, the actors (Rokde, Karnik, and Kashikar) begin to lose the distinction between reality and performance.
